Pu'u O Mahuka Heiau - O'ahu
From the website:
This well-preserved Heiau (temple) is the largest on O'ahu covering over 5-acres and consisting of three adjoining enclosures measuring 575 feet by 170 feet. This was considered a powerful place for the kahuna and one of two places where wives of the ancient chiefs gave birth. This heiau may also have been a site of human sacrifice. In the upper section is a raised ia a raised mound surrounded by stones that may have been a central alter. The stonework of this Heiau shows a high degree of craftsmanship, especially on the pathways.
